Zephaniah 2

2:1
Convenite, congregamini, gens non amabilis,
Gather yourselves together, yes, gather together, you nation that has no shame,

2:2
priusquam pariat jussio quasi pulverem transeuntem diem, antequam veniat super vos ira furoris Domini, antequam veniat super vos dies indignationis Domini.
before the appointed time when the day passes as the chaff, before the fierce anger of Yahweh comes on you, before the day of Yahweh’s anger comes on you.

2:3
Quaerite Dominum, omnes mansueti terrae, qui judicium ejus estis operati ; quaerite justum, quaerite mansuetum, si quomodo abscondamini in die furoris Domini.
Seek Yahweh, all you humble of the land, who have kept his ordinances. Seek righteousness. Seek humility. It may be that you will be hidden in the day of Yahweh’s anger.
世上遵守耶和華典章的謙卑人哪, 你們都當尋求耶和華! 當尋求公義謙卑, 或者在耶和華發怒的日子可以隱藏起來。
2:4
Quia Gaza destructa erit, et Ascalon in desertum : Azotum in meridie ejicient, et Accaron eradicabitur.
For Gaza will be forsaken, and Ashkelon a desolation. They will drive out Ashdod at noonday, and Ekron will be rooted up.
迦薩必致見棄; 亞實基倫必然荒涼。 人在正午必趕出亞實突的民; 以革倫也被拔出根來。
2:5
Vae qui habitatis funiculum maris, gens perditorum ! verbum Domini super vos, Chanaan, terra Philisthinorum ; et disperdam te, ita ut non sit inhabitator.
Woe to the inhabitants of the sea coast, the nation of the Cherethites! Yahweh’s word is against you, Canaan, the land of the Philistines. I will destroy you until there is no inhabitant.
住沿海之地的基利提族有禍了! 迦南、非利士人之地啊,耶和華的話與你反對, 說:我必毀滅你,以致無人居住。
2:6
Et erit funiculus maris requies pastorum, et caulae pecorum ;
The sea coast will be pastures, with cottages for shepherds and folds for flocks.
沿海之地要變為草場, 其上有牧人的住處和羊群的圈。
2:7
et erit funiculus ejus qui remanserit de domo Juda : ibi pascentur, in domibus Ascalonis ad vesperam requiescent, quia visitabit eos Dominus Deus eorum, et avertet captivitatem eorum.
The coast will be for the remnant of the house of Judah. They will find pasture. In the houses of Ashkelon, they will lie down in the evening, for Yahweh, their God, will visit them and restore them.
這地必為猶大家剩下的人所得; 他們必在那裏牧放群羊, 晚上必躺臥在亞實基倫的房屋中; 因為耶和華-他們的上帝必眷顧他們, 使他們被擄的人歸回。
2:8
Audivi opprobrium Moab, et blasphemias filiorum Ammon, quae exprobraverunt populo meo, et magnificati sunt super terminos eorum.
I have heard the reproach of Moab and the insults of the children of Ammon, with which they have reproached my people and magnified themselves against their border.
我聽見摩押人的毀謗和亞捫人的辱罵, 就是毀謗我的百姓,自誇自大, 侵犯他們的境界。
2:9
Propterea vivo ego, dicit Dominus exercituum, Deus Israël, quia Moab ut Sodoma erit, et filii Ammon quasi Gomorrha : siccitas spinarum, et acervi salis, et desertum usque in aeternum : reliquiae populi mei diripient eos, et residui gentis meae possidebunt illos.
Therefore, as I live, says Yahweh of Armies, the God of Israel, surely Moab will be as Sodom, and the children of Ammon as Gomorrah, a possession of nettles and salt pits, and a perpetual desolation. The remnant of my people will plunder them, and the survivors of my nation will inherit them.
萬軍之耶和華-以色列的上帝說: 我指着我的永生起誓: 摩押必像所多瑪, 亞捫人必像蛾摩拉, 都變為刺草、鹽坑、永遠荒廢之地。 我百姓所剩下的必擄掠他們; 我國中所餘剩的必得着他們的地。
2:10
Hoc eis eveniet pro superbia sua, quia blasphemaverunt et magnificati sunt super populum Domini exercituum.
This they will have for their pride, because they have reproached and magnified themselves against the people of Yahweh of Armies.
這事臨到他們是因他們驕傲,自誇自大, 毀謗萬軍之耶和華的百姓。
2:11
Horribilis Dominus super eos, et attenuabit omnes deos terrae : et adorabunt eum viri de loco suo, omnes insulae gentium.
Yahweh will be awesome to them, for he will famish all the gods of the land. Men will worship him, everyone from his place, even all the shores of the nations.
耶和華必向他們顯可畏之威, 因他必叫世上的諸神瘦弱。 列國海島的居民各在自己的地方敬拜他。
2:12
Sed et vos, Aethiopes, interfecti gladio meo eritis.
You Cushites also, you will be killed by my sword.
古實人哪,你們必被我的刀所殺。
2:13
Et extendet manum suam super aquilonem, et perdet Assur, et ponet speciosam in solitudinem, et in invium, et quasi desertum.
He will stretch out his hand against the north, destroy Assyria, and will make Nineveh a desolation, as dry as the wilderness.
耶和華必伸手攻擊北方,毀滅亞述, 使尼尼微荒涼,又乾旱如曠野。
2:14
Et accubabunt in medio ejus greges, omnes bestiae gentium ; et onocrotalus et ericius in liminibus ejus morabuntur : vox cantantis in fenestra, corvus in superliminari, quoniam attenuabo robur ejus.
Herds will lie down in the middle of her, all kinds of animals. Both the pelican and the porcupine will lodge in its capitals. Their calls will echo through the windows. Desolation will be in the thresholds, for he has laid bare the cedar beams.
群畜,就是各國 的走獸必臥在其中; 鵜鶘和箭豬要宿在柱頂上。 在窗戶內有鳴叫的聲音; 門檻都必毀壞, 香柏木已經露出。
2:15
Haec est civitas gloriosa habitans in confidentia, quae dicebat in corde suo : Ego sum, et extra me non est alia amplius : quomodo facta est in desertum cubile bestiae ? omnis qui transit per eam sibilabit, et movebit manum suam.
This is the joyous city that lived carelessly, that said in her heart, “I am, and there is no one besides me.” How she has become a desolation, a place for animals to lie down in! Everyone who passes by her will hiss and shake their fists.
這是素來歡樂安然居住的城, 心裏說:惟有我,除我以外再沒有別的; 現在何竟荒涼成為野獸躺臥之處! 凡經過的人都必搖手嗤笑她。
